***PROPERTY SCAM ALERT*** Local Police Departments are warning real estate agencies, realtors, brokers, attorneys, and property owners about a significant increase in reports of attempted real estate fraud. The typical scenario is that someone claiming to be the legal owner of a piece of property reaches out to a real estate agent/broker to sell the property, […]

The law firm of Twomey, Latham, Shea, Kelley, Dubin & Quartararo announced the recipients of its annual Community Service Scholarships. On June 6, 2024 at the Southampton High School Senior Awards Night, the 2024 Scholarship recipients were announced. This year’s recipients are Anthony Glanz and Riley Mitchell, both of Southampton.
